This tutorial shows how to build an ESP8266 NodeMCU web server with a slider to control the LED brightness. You'll learn how to add a slider to your web server projects, get its value and save it in a variable that the ESP8266 can use. We'll use that value to control the duty cycle of a PWM signal and change the brightness of an LED.

The combination of three values produces a total of 256 x 256 x 256 colors. We can set the RGB LED to any color we desire by using ESP8266 to generate PWM signals (ranging from 0 to 255) to the R, G, and B pins. The duty cycle of PWM signals sent to the R, G and B pins are in proportion to the color values of Red, Green and Blue respectively.

Connect the Red wire (+5V/VCC) of the addressable LED strip to the ESP8266's VIN pin and the White/Yellow wire (GND) to the ESP8266's GND pin. Finally, connect the Green wire (DIN) of the LED strip to the ESP8266's GPIO2 (D4), via a 330 Ohm resistor. This in-line resistor is there to protect the data pin.

Step 2: Different Types of Displays. A good first place to start would be to talk about the different types of these screens available. 1) The P3 part of the name indicates that the display has a 3mm pitch. This means that between the center of one LED and the center of the next one there is a distance of 3mm.

Project Overview Before getting started, let's see how this project works: The ESP32/ESP8266 web server displays a color picker. When you chose a color, your browser makes a request on a URL that contains the R, G, and B parameters of the selected color. Your ESP32/ESP8266 receives the request and splits the value for each color parameter.
